The Great Smoky Mountains National Park is one of the most popular tourist destinations in the United States. The park's wildlife and hiking paths are well-known. Black bears, white-tailed deer, raccoons, skunks, chipmunks, red squirrels, flying squirrels, peregrine falcons, ospreys, and bald eagles are among the plants and creatures found in the area. The New River Gorge National Park is a little over two hours away from Rogersville, Tennessee, and features several camping opportunities. The park's primary attraction is the New River Gorge, which is one of the deepest gorges in the eastern United States. The New River Gorge National Park is home to one of the finest whitewater rafting spots in the nation, the New River. The New and Gauley Rivers meander through the park, providing opportunities for whitewater rafting, paddling, canoeing, and angling, as well as rock climbing, camping, hiking, and whitewater rafting. The park includes a wealth of historical information about the natural world as well as human culture. One of the best locations to go rock climbing is the New River Gorge National Park and Preserve. The area contains over 1,400 established granite climbs.

Water-based activities are available all year in the Daniel Boone National Forest, which contains numerous lakes, rivers, and waterways. Boating, paddling, kayaking, scuba diving, swimming (allowed in some sections), tubing, and even water skiing are all available in this national park. The forest has over 600 miles of hiking and backpacking paths, cycling routes, and sandstone cliffs for climbers. The name "Nantahala" means "Land of Noonday Light" in Native American. The Nantahala National Forest floors receive only a few rays of sunlight when the sun is directly overhead in the middle of the day, giving the area its name. The Appalachian and Bartram Trails are among its notable features, as are Whitewater Falls, the tallest falls east of the Rocky Mountains and renowned for its 400-year-old trees.

How do I properly navigate and park a Class A motorhome rental in urban areas or tight spaces in Rogersville, TN?

Class A motorhomes can be large and require a bit of practice and patience to navigate and park in tight spaces. When driving in urban areas, it's important to be aware of your surroundings and plan your route ahead of time to avoid narrow streets, low overpasses, or weight restrictions. When parking, look for spacious lots that allow for easy entry and exit. It may also be helpful to have a spotter help guide you into your parking spot.
